Granville Reservoir Dam

Granville Reservoir Dam is an earth dam located in Hampden County, Massachusetts, built in 1930. It carries a High hazard potential classification and has a satisfactory condition assessment.

About Granville Reservoir Dam

The primary purpose of Granville Reservoir Dam is water supply. The dam stores water for municipal, industrial, or agricultural use, helping ensure a reliable supply for the surrounding area. The dam is owned by City Of Westfield (local government). It impounds the Hollister Brook & Tillotson Brook near Granville.

The dam stands 85 feet tall and stretches 850 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 76 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 2,400 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 5 square miles. Completed in 1930, the structure is well-established, with more than 75 years of service.

This dam carries a high hazard potential classification, which means that a failure or uncontrolled release of water would likely cause loss of human life. This classification reflects the consequences of failure, not the likelihood — it indicates that people live or work in the area downstream. Its condition is rated satisfactory, indicating no existing or potential dam safety deficiencies are recognized. An emergency action plan is in place for this dam. The most recent inspection on record was 11/03/2022.

At 85 feet, this dam is taller than 97% of all dams in the United States.
